A Phase I, Open-Label, Dose-Escalation Study of CC-11006 In Subjects With Low- or Intermediate-1 Risk Myelodysplastic Syndromes
Stopped early · Phase 1
Conditions studied: Myelodysplastic Syndrome
In brief
A Phase I, Open-Label, Dose-Escalation Study of CC-11006 In Subjects With Low- or Intermediate-1 Risk Myelodysplastic Syndromes.
Key facts
- Study ID
- NCT00458159
- Run by
- Celgene
- People needed
- 34
- Starts
- 2007-05-01
- Expected to finish
- 2008-12-01
- Last updated by the study team
- 2019-12-13
Who can join
Age: 18 and older. Sex: any. Healthy volunteers: not accepted.
